Is a Solo 401K for You
For the busy entrepreneur with a small business, planning for retirement tends to get lost among the day-to-day details involved in staying on top of things. Even when the thought does make it to the surface, the business person rarely considers the possibilities of a 401K despite the availability of what are known as Solo 401K or IndividualK plans. Some believe that the 401k plans only allow fairly low contributions and are also too complicated and expensive for the sole proprietor.

What You Should Know About A 401k
A 401k is a good place to start in planning for your future retirement, no matter how far away you may be from the actual time. A 401k account is a special type of savings account that is funded directly through your paycheck each pay period. How it works is that you and your employer determine the amount that is to be deducted from each paycheck you receive, then the employer determines your pre-tax earnings and deducts your 401k funds from the paycheck prior to taxes.
